As your primary healthcare provider, Dejonae Gardiner offers expert diagnosis and management for a wide range of common health conditions. Common areas of focus include:
- ADHD and-or ADD: Counselors help adults and children with ADHD/ADD develop better organizational skills, manage impulsivity, and improve their relationships through therapy.
- Anxiety: Experiencing constant worry, restlessness, or a sense of impending doom could be anxiety; a therapist can use evidence-based techniques to help you feel calmer and more in control.
- Depressive Disorders: Experiencing low mood, loss of motivation, and difficulty concentrating might signal a depressive disorder; a licensed counselor helps you understand and overcome these challenges through counseling.
- Post-Traumatic Stress Disorder (PTSD): PTSD is a mental health condition that develops after experiencing or witnessing a terrifying event, and a licensed counselor can help you process these traumatic memories and develop coping mechanisms.
- Relationship Issues: Relationship problems can cause stress and unhappiness. A licensed counselor offers support and strategies to navigate challenges and improve the quality of your relationships.
- Opioid Dependence: Opioid dependence means someone's body and mind have become reliant on opioid drugs; a licensed counselor offers talk therapy to address the underlying mental health issues that may contribute to opioid use and help with recovery strategies.
- Premenstrual Syndrome (Psychological aspects): Premenstrual syndrome can cause significant emotional distress; a therapist can teach you skills to manage these emotional symptoms, like stress management or mood regulation techniques.

To provide comprehensive and patient-centered care, Dejonae Gardiner offers a range of services designed to diagnose, manage, and treat various health concerns:
- Cognitive Behavioral Therapy (CBT): If you're struggling with unhelpful thoughts or behaviors, CBT can help you learn new ways of thinking and acting to improve your well-being.
- Dialectical Behavior Therapy (DBT): Dialectical Behavior Therapy (DBT) is a type of talk therapy that helps people manage intense emotions and improve their relationships.
- Family Psychotherapy: Family therapy aims to improve family relationships and dynamics by providing a safe space to discuss concerns and develop effective communication skills.
- Individual Therapy: It's a type of talk therapy where you meet privately with a therapist to discuss your thoughts, feelings, and behaviors, and work towards solutions.
- Marital Counseling: Through talk therapy, marital counseling helps couples identify and address the root causes of conflict and improve their relationship dynamics.
- Solution-Focused Brief Therapy (SFBT): This therapy concentrates on finding practical solutions to your current challenges, helping you build on your strengths and move forward with your life.
- Emotional Freedom Technique (EFT): Emotional Freedom Technique (EFT), also called tapping, is a therapy that uses tapping on specific body parts while focusing on negative emotions to help reduce stress and anxiety.

Here are answers to some common questions about receiving Licensed Counseling or Therapy care with Dejonae Gardiner:
- What's the difference between a Counselor, a Psychologist, and a Psychiatrist?
- A counselor, like Dejonae, provides talk therapy with a master's degree. A psychologist has a doctorate and specializes in therapy and testing. A psychiatrist is a medical doctor who can prescribe medication.

- How is family therapy different from individual therapy?
- Dejonae's family therapy focuses on the family system, looking at how interactions and dynamics between family members contribute to challenges. Individual therapy, in contrast, focuses on one person's thoughts and feelings. The goal of family therapy is to improve family interactions, resolve conflicts, and strengthen the family unit.
